Baby at the Table is a 3-step guide to making your favourite meals their favourite flavours
Michela and Emanuela's Italian approach to weaning will have your baby eating solid food and enjoying meals with the whole family by the time they celebrate their first birthday.
Involving clever combinations of simple ingredients, no special kit, and under 15 minutes' preparation time for each recipe, your baby will quickly progress from basic no-cook purées to interesting snacks and delicious fresh meals eaten at the table.
The 3-Step Guide:
Baby: a foolproof introduction to their first steps in food
- 6-8 months: enjoying a variety of flavours
- 8-10 months: exploring textures
- 10-12 months: experiencing first meals
- clever natural teething solutions
- 'masking it' tricks
Toddler: happy, healthy tummies for them and a stress-free life for you
- finger foods
- speedy lunchtime meals
- travel and lunchbox solutions
- quick-fix snacks
- tips on dealing with picky eaters
Femily: feed your whole family (baby included) one meal
- recipes for Brunches, Speedy Dinners, One-pot Meals, Desserts and Bakes
- tasty Italian classics you'll return to again and again:
Red pepper and super-bean Bolognese
Speedy cheat's pizza
Fish pies in a mug
Chicken pot pie
Salmon and sweet potato parcel
Chocolate ricotta pudding
- '4-ways-with' sections for porridge, pesto, eggs, jacket potatoes and leftovers
- healthy make-ahead meal ideas
- how to get the kids involved

About the Author
Michela and Emanuela Chiappa made their TV debut with the series Simply Italian on Channel 4. As Italian home cooks, they value simply family recipes that anyone can do. Now with children of their own, Michela and Emanuela know how important it is to provide fresh and nutritious meals for all the family.
Working from home as full-time moms, the sisters also run, style and manage their YouTube channel, feature regularly on Jamie Oliver's Food Tube and have been regular columnists for Grazia magazine. Voted one of the UK's top parenting voggers, Michela also launched Jamie Oliver's Family Food Tube with her simple weaning recipes. She has also presented a number of TV shows for BBC Wales and BBC Worldwide, most recently Michela's Tuscan Kitchen. Emanuela was a nanny and how heads up the photography, styling and development of Michela's recipes.
